Emerging Trends and Technologies

The cryptocurrency sector is continuously evolving, with emerging trends that could signal a forthcoming boom. One such trend is the growing integration of cryptocurrencies into mainstream finance. Financial institutions are now exploring digital asset custody services, fostering greater investor confidence and participation in the crypto megabit. Additionally, advancements in blockchain technology enhance system scalability and security, which can drive wider adoption.

Another noteworthy trend is the increasing focus on environmentally sustainable cryptocurrencies. As climate change concerns gain prominence, cryptocurrencies that use less energy-intensive consensus mechanisms are likely to attract more investors. For instance, Ethereum’s transition to proof-of-stake reduces its carbon footprint, appealing to environmentally conscious investors and users alike. These technological shifts can bolster investor sentiment, contributing to a potential surge in cryptocurrency valuations.

Investor Outlook and Economic Implications

As we analyze the potential for a cryptocurrency boom, investor outlook plays a crucial role. Market analysts and seasoned investors often look at historical patterns, indicators, and megabit trends to make informed decisions. The notion of ‘FOMO’ (fear of missing out) is prevalent in crypto investments, often leading to rapid inflows of capital during bullish periods. As social media continues to influence public perception, we could see an even more pronounced impact on megabit movements.

Furthermore, the economic implications of a cryptocurrency boom extend beyond individual investors. A significant rise in cryptocurrency valuations can stimulate economic activity by increasing wealth for investors, which, in turn, may drive spending and investment in various sectors. However, it is essential to remain cautious about the inherent volatility associated with cryptocurrencies. Investors must perform thorough research and consider risk management strategies to safeguard their investments while navigating this unpredictable megabitplace.
